The Book of Numbers with Rabbi Starr

June 18, 2021 @ 12:00 pm – The Book of Numbers is composed of narrative, and archival records. Its narrative begins at the point where Exodus leaves off. Exodus ends by relating the erection of the Tabernacle on the first day of Nissan, Leviticus describes the building of a religious community and Numbers describes in detail the building of a society, a nation complete with census […]
